COAL MINERS WILL ALLOW TO CONSTRUCT MINE MOUTH POWER PLANT
COALspot.com - The government is set to draft a regulation to enable construction of steam-fired power plants (PLTU) by coal mining companies for the domestic markets to use the benefit of low rank coal. This move may be the solution of the government plan to ban low rank coal export with effect from 2014.
Director General of Mineral and Coal of the Ministry of Energy and Mineral Resources Thamrin Sihite said, the domestic market obligation (DMO) ration is 24-25% only, which is still low. Driving up a DMO simultaneously no export of the low rank coal is required, the government is preparing a policy allowing coal entrepreneurs to build a PLTU.
“That will be really where it will stand in the time ahead, and the DMO and its electrification ratio can be boosted while the low rank coal can be tapped domestically,” he said in Jakarta, Thursday (11/8).
If the coal entrepreneurs may build a PLTU, Thamrin pointed out, the low rank coal used to be exported is accessible for fuel to generate power generators. “If the domestic consumption is in place, such low rank coal needs no export,” he said.
However, the PLTU construction by coal mining entrepreneurs is only one of the government solutions. The government considers several things involved in the low rank coal export ban.
Thamrin said the government is still calculating the state revenues from the coal royalties if the low rank coal is banned from export. The coal export by now generates greater revenues for the state.
“But we must also take into account domestically. How this coal can be used at home to shoot up the electrification ratio or other needs. That’s would be better than export,” he clarified.
The government, as Thamrin continued, still considers the investments incurred by entrepreneurs and agreed upon contracts. Others considered are the environment, conservation and the regional governments.
He said if mining companies cease to produce due to such an export ban, the government revenues will be diminished. “Still having a lot of considerations to decide to what extent export is permitted and banned,” he said.
This government plan gains support from the Indonesian Coal Mining Association (ICMA). According to ICMA’s Executive Director Suhala Supriatna, an obligation to build a PLTU is a better choice than upgrading low rank coal as technology to build PLTUs is more proven than upgrading.
However, he calls certainty of power purchase by PT PLN to build PLTUs. Most of coal entrepreneurs are committed to buildsmall-scale power generators. Some of them in Kalimantan, such as Berau Coal and KPC, have even erected 15 mw PLTUs. “The only thing that matters for us is, PLN is willing to buy power,” he said.
Such PLTUs, he said, can be built only in small size. One reason being that power consumption in Sumatera and Kalimantan is not considerable, let alone no inter-city power interconnection grid in there.
